In my quest to build a new server I noticed I stopped receiving emails 
from logwatch.  Hmm, was the cron not working?  So, I went off and ran 
the script in the /etc/cron.daily and it reports many lines of:

crond[14463]: User account has expired

Then continues with other information. I think I either have permissions 
wrong or the users accounts that I need not to expire have. I have been 
searching about the net and my dusty mind to find an answer but no 
avail. I'm looking for a way to tell the status of a user account? Is it 
expired? I have yet to find a simple way. Or is this really the problem? 
Perhaps it is something more basic. It appears that my cron jobs are not 
running. Still confirming this but at least logwatch is complaining 
about expired accounts.

Thoughts? Advice?
